Frequently Asked Questions about Turner Dodge
How much are Studio apartments in Turner Dodge?
There are currently 75 Studio Apartments in Turner Dodge with rent ranges from $610 to $1,296 with an average price of $1,018.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Turner Dodge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Turner Dodge ranges from $451 to $2,195 with an average monthly rent of $1,166.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Turner Dodge c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Turner Dodge range from $475 to $4,250.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,401.
How expensive are Turner Dodge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 17 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Turner Dodge on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,250 to $3,250 - averaging $1,998 for the location.
